What changed this quarter?
MedPlus delivered a strong Q3 FY26 with notable operational execution. The company expanded its store network to 5,112 stores (net addition of 182 in Q3, 400 YTD) while achieving 10.5% SSSG for mature stores—driven by revised incentive structures incorporating total sales targets and improved inventory availability from new warehouses. Private label pharma now constitutes 18.9% of pharma sales versus 7.9% pre-launch, while private label FMCG continues gaining traction with new categories like food and wellness. Diagnostics posted strong growth with EBITDA margin at 15.5%, and active subscription plans grew to 1.8 lakh covering 3.68 lakh lives. Gross margins held stable despite mix shifts, supported by 65-70% gross margins on private label pharma versus 13-14% on branded. The company guided for 600 store additions in FY26 but declined to provide FY27 targets or specific margin guidance, though management expressed confidence in reaching 6% pharmacy operating margins over time. Key risks include labor code implementation costs (Rs 7 crore one-time charge) and pending regulatory clarity on wage notifications.
